Frequently Asked Questions

How much does a conservatory cost in Faversham?
Costs range from £8,000 for small polycarbonate extensions to £25,000+ for hardwood structures. Get quotes from three local builders for accurate budgets.
Do I need planning permission for a conservatory in Faversham?
Most conservatories under 50 cubic metres qualify for permitted development, but Faversham's conservation areas and listed properties may require application. Check with local planning first.
How long does a conservatory build take in Faversham?
Typical builds take 8–12 weeks from foundations to completion. Weather, groundwork complexity, and building control approvals affect timescales.
